Brad Pitt Joins Twelve Years A Slave

Brad Pitt has signed on to star in Twelve Years A Slave, the next feature from director Steve McQueen whose latest film Shame has just played at the London Film Festival.

Pitt will star opposite Michael Fassbender (Fish Tank) and Chiwetel Ejiofor (Children of Men) in the indie drama.

Based on Solomon Northup’s autobiography, Twelve Years A Slave centers on a man (Ejiofor) living in New York during the mid-1800s who is kidnapped and sold into slavery in the deep south.

Steve McQueen will direct from a script he co-wrote with John Ridley (Bobby).

Filming is expected to begin sometime next year.

Pitt will next be seen in Moneyball, which opens in the U.K. on November 25.
